How Important Is The Bass Fishing Lure?

What sets the best bass fisherman apart from the run of the mill fishers? Quite simply, the better fisherman understand the importance of using the right gear for the right situation and an important part of this equation is the bass fishing lure. It's not just a matter of using the right gear; it's more in the execution and the better anglers know and understand this.

Bass Fishing Lure Etiquette

It must be confusing for inexperienced anglers when shopping for the right bass fishing lure given the enormous range of lures on the market. How do you choose? For starters, you need to know the location your fishing. If travelling to a new destination I've found one of the best ways to learn about an unfamiliar location is to simply speak with the locals. It's a "horses for courses" thing and a little time spent gathering information will be well worth the effort.

Just launching any bass fishing lure into the water and hoping a fish with grab your line is likely to leave you disappointed and frustrated. Understand your bass. When you do this you will have a strong idea as to what lure to use in the appropriate situation.


Bass fishing lures today are available in all shapes and sizes. Lures are great imitators; they not only imitate the fish but they also imitate worms and their movement as well as flies which skim the waters to attract the bass. Lures that make a low buzzing sound are attractants for bass and are popular among anglers while lures imitating crabs and crayfish are available in different variations. Then there are crank lures which resemble fish with very large mouths. Once you understand the role of the lure, you'll be amazed at how easily it will be to distinguish between the right and wrong lure for the job at hand.

But That's Not All!

How about the classic bass fishing lure like spinner baits among the more traditional lures; the pro series jig with dual rattles; the tournament series spinner bait which is a favorite amongst tournament fisherman and possibly the noisiest lure on the market, the clacking buss bait.

It's A Combination Of Things

Understanding the bass fishing lure is just one piece to the fishing puzzle. It's not going to guarantee you fishing success. It's one of a combination of areas you need to become proficient in but it's certainly a good start. Using the right rod, locating prosperous areas, locating the fish etc. etc. Fishing can seem a heck of a lot easier once you learn the basics
